Who Are The Farm Chicks?
In 2002, The Farm Chicks hosted a 'sale' in a barn. Together these two best friends went on to create extremely popular The Farm Chicks Antiques Show and to author a book called The Farm Chicks in the Kitchen.
Today, The Farm Chicks Show is an outdoor event run by one of the two original founding women, which features 200 vendors. It is a summertime destination in Spokane, Washington and people flock to it every year to buy antique and vintage items as well as homemade goods.

The Farm Chicks in the Kitchen:
Live Well, Laugh Often, Cook Much Reviewed By Serena Thompson and Teri Edwards.
The Farm Chicks in the Kitchen is not just a cookbook it is a lifestyle book. Written by the original farm chicks Teri Edwards and Serena Thompson, the book is full of color, information and pictures for anyone who wants a warm, comfortable country-style home.
This book features a foreword, introduction, and chapters devoted to Serena and Teri's story and the Farm Chicks' story. It also includes recipe chapters with breakfast, appetizer, lunch and dessert recipes. Interspersed amongst the pages are projects for items like a magnetic message center, paint-by-number trays and appliqueing an apron.
The Farm Chicks Christmas
Merry Ideas for the Holidays Reviewed - By Serena Thompson.
The Farm Chicks Christmas book brims with vintage-style collectibles, homemade treats and 'merry ideas for the holidays.' This book, written by Farm Chick Serena Thompson is, like the first book, also packed full of color, information and pictures for anyone who wants to bring a warm, comfortable, vintage-style feeling into their home for Christmas.
It has two sections, the first which features two lovely and personal stories from the author, one story about the spirit of giving and one about visiting Christmas tree farms.
The second section aims to help you celebrate Christmas and has chapters on creating a friendly holiday welcome, decorating the tree, wreaths and garlands, cupboards and corners, kitchens and pantries, happy memories and holiday recipes.
